21.01.2022 This is a commercial building i was called out to with a termite problem, as you can see the door frame finally gave way. Upon inspection it was apparent that the infestation was wide spread! It is highly likely that the same colony is responsible so to best reach the heart of the problem a baiting system has been set up to achieve colony elimination rather then a spot treatment. This is first point of call according to Australian Standards. Once feeding has started termites become 100% reliant on the bait and will sease eating wood, this way the bait is transported throughout the colony far and wide. Will update progress in 6 weeks upon 2nd refresh of bait.

15.01.2022 Roxy and I did a partial termite barrier on a local school we regularly service. Termites came though the wall and ate out the skirting boards. We replaced the skirting boards and did a non repellent barrier (Termidor) of this area (17mtrs). This is a non detectably chemical rather then using a repellent chemical. Instead it will take care of termites traveling in both directions through this area. The Only chemical to use when doing a partial barrier treatment!



08.01.2022 This was a inspection I did today, this shows the importances of avoiding mulch around your home. Mulch (even dyed mulch) is going to attract termites close to your home. Fortunately this client had a chemical barrier done 12 months ago and the mulch was not rite next to the home.
